A Poem by Linda alexander

I simply replied I did not know the truth
He told me he did not try to understand
I looked for the pebbles of reality
The truth came to surface later

I told him your ignorance is way different
They look the same but mine can be corrected
Yours is an attitude which is harder to  erase
Ignorance and blindness are not cousins
